About The Position

At NorthBay Health, the Supervisor of Professional Coding supports the daily operations of professional coding staff, ensuring compliance with coding guidelines, regulatory requirements, and hospital policies. This role focuses on maintaining coding accuracy, productivity, and adherence to documentation and billing regulations. The Supervisor collaborates with physicians, billing teams, and revenue cycle staff to uphold coding integrity and assist in resolving operational issues. While not responsible for employee performance reviews or departmental goal-setting, the Supervisor provides day-to-day oversight, guidance, and support to coding staff to ensure smooth workflow and compliance. This is a working‑supervisor role that includes performing production coding and supporting coder audit activities as part of daily operations. Responsibilities

  • Provides daily oversight of Ambulatory Revenue Cycle coding staff, including scheduling, training support, and monitoring productivity/quality.
  • Assists in managing provider communications, including queries and other coding-related correspondence.
  • Performs production coding as part of regular duties while balancing supervisory responsibilities.
  • Serves as a first‑line resource for coder questions, workflow clarification, and issue resolution.
  • Monitors front-end coding operations and reports performance trends related to CPT, HCPCS, diagnosis, procedure assignment, and charge capture activities.
  • Acts as a liaison between coding staff, physicians, and clinical departments to ensure documentation supports coding requirements.
  • Participates in coding audits (internal/external) and compiles results for review by leadership.
  • Assists in monitoring payment denials and rejections, escalating findings to the Manager for process improvement opportunities.
  • Supports ongoing education efforts for physicians, coding staff, and practice staff regarding CPT, HCPCS, and ICD-CM coding regulations.
  • Collaborates with billing staff to research and resolve claim payment issues involving coding.
  • Maintains staff work schedules and processes requests for time off, ensuring coverage and adherence to attendance policies.
  • Ensures policies and procedures are followed and communicates updates to staff as directed by leadership.
  • Tracks and reports Discharged Not Coded (DNC) metrics to the Manager.
  • Monitors incomplete fee tickets and communicates unfavorable trends to providers, escalating concerns to leadership.
  • Assists with system implementations, follow-up activities, and issue resolution.
  • Coordinates problem resolution with appropriate departments or vendors.
